"Taxim serves lots of traditional Greek dishes in an upscale environment. Their food is consistently good, and there’s really no wrong way to order. But you should make sure to get a lamb dish, and at least one of their pastry appetizers (like leek and goat cheese in homemade phyllo). Come for a date night or even a big group dinner—that way, you can try as much of the menu as possible. Plus, Taxim is the rare Wicker Park spot with a great rooftop view." - sam faye, adrian kane, john ringor

"A pioneer for Greek food away from Greektown, Taxim is one of the best restaurants in the area with a charming rooftop. The duck gyros are a staple, but don’t be afraid to venture beyond the familiar." - Ashok Selvam
